Buttermere, located in the Lake District, offers a range of activities that cater to n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ts. One of the most rewarding experiences is walking around Buttermere Lake, where you can enjoy scenic views of the surrounding fells. The circular walk is relatively easy and takes about two hours, making it accessible for most visitors.
For those seeking a more challenging hike, climbing Haystacks is a popular choice. This fell, known for its rugged beauty and historic connection to Alfred Wainwright, provides stunning panoramic views from the summit. The ascent is invigorating but requires a reasonable level of fitness.
Photography enthusiasts will appreciate the opportunity to capture the beauty of Buttermere’s landscape, particularly during sunrise or sunset when the light enhances the natural colors. The reflections on the lake can be particularly striking.
If you enjoy wildlife, birdwatching around the lake and in the nearby woodlands can be rewarding. The area is home to various species, making it a tranquil spot for nature observation.
